Don’t miss this empowering discussion on chronic kidney disease, presented by Wolper Jewish Hospital in partnership with Kidney Health Australia.

Our expert panel included:

Associate Professor Ivor Katz: Nephrologist at St George Hospital Renal Department; Conjoint Associate Professor at UNSW

Associate Professor Kelly Lambert: Associate Professor at the University of Wollongong; Specialist Kidney Dietitian

Professor Itamar Levinger: Professor of Clinical Exercise Physiology, Victoria University; Associate Director Research and Research Training, Institute for Health and Sport (IHES), Victoria University

Listeners will discover:

  • What chronic kidney disease is, how it’s diagnosed, and why early detection matters.
  • The importance of regular check-ups, understanding risk factors, and working closely with your GP.
  • How diet and nutrition change across the stages of kidney disease, including practical tips for reading food labels and managing salt, potassium, and phosphorus intake.
  • The role of physical activity—why enjoyable movement, resistance training, and aerobic exercise are essential for kidney health and overall wellbeing.
  • Insights into dialysis, kidney transplants, and supportive care pathways, including new clinical trials and emerging treatments.
  • Special considerations for children and older adults, plus the value of peer support and mental health care.
  • Answers to audience questions on topics like water intake, the keto diet, medications, and ethical issues in transplantation.

Whether you’re living with kidney disease, caring for someone who is, or simply interested in proactive health, this webinar offers expert advice, hope, and practical steps to help you thrive. Tune in for real-world guidance, myth-busting, and a supportive community conversation.
